longhair
An animal with long soft fur like a cat or rabbit
- noun
- /ˈlɔːŋˌhɛr/

Etymology
Longhair is a short form of 'long-haired', built from long ('not short') and hair ('fur or hair'). It names an animal with a long coat, which is why longhair pets need more grooming.
